No-code apps represent a significant shift in how software application applications are established and deployed. They enable organizations and people to develop functional and feature-rich applications without the need for standard coding abilities. This democratization of app advancement opens new opportunities for development and analytical, making it possible for a larger series of people to turn their concepts into reality.

 

drag-and-drop components, and pre-built logic without writing code. These platforms abstract the technical complexities of coding, allowing users to concentrate on the imaginative aspects of app style and functionality. No-code app development tools supply a range of functions, such as interface design, information combination, workflow automation, and more, all attained through intuitive visual interfaces.

Who Utilizes No-Code Apps?

No-code apps deal with various user groups:.

Entrepreneurs and Startups: No-code tools make it possible for rapid prototyping and MVP advancement, permitting business owners to test their ideas and confirm principles before committing significant resources.
Small Businesses: Small businesses can develop custom-made applications to enhance processes, manage operations, and engage consumers, all without a dedicated development group.
Non-Technical Professionals: Specialists in marketing, sales, education, and other domains can create tools tailored to their needs, enhancing efficiency and efficiency.
Consultants and freelancers: Freelancers can expand their service offerings by developing no-code options for clients, even without deep technical abilities.
Innovators: Individuals who recognize special issues or opportunities can build custom solutions to address them, promoting development at different levels.
Benefits of No-Code Apps:.

Speed and Performance: No-code apps considerably reduce development time. Prototyping and building applications become faster, allowing for rapid iteration.
Cost Cost savings: Standard advancement requires coding proficiency and resources. No-code tools minimize the requirement for costly advancement teams, saving expenses.
Ease of access: No-code apps make app development available to a wider audience, promoting innovation from diverse point of views.
Empowerment: Non-technical users can take control of their app advancement journey, promoting creativity and decreasing dependency on developers.
Customization: No-code platforms provide a high degree of personalization, making it possible for users to customize apps specifically to their requirements.
Validation: No-code tools help with fast concept validation through prototypes, minimizing the threat of purchasing unproven ideas.
Agility: Updates and modifications are simple to implement, allowing apps to adapt rapidly to altering requirements.
